Funny Girl Revival Postponed

Lauren Ambrose The revival of Broadway's Funny Girl remains postponed, the NY Occasions reviews. "We've made the difficult decision now to postpone our output of 'Funny Girl,' producer Bob Boyett mentioned in the statement. "Due to the present economic climate, many Broadway creating traders have found it impossible to have their standard amount of financial commitment." Lauren Ambrose was set to think about inside the role of Fanny Brice, made famous by Barbra Streisand in the film and stage productions. Bobby Canavale wound up being to experience disadvantage guy Nick Arnstein. Lauren Ambrose to star in Broadway's Funny Girl revival The revival was scheduled to start getting a brief term in La from Jan. 15 to Feb. 26 after which it go to NY City in the year. Boyett added the development "needed a $12 million capital, which causes it to be most likely probably the most pricey revivals in Broadway history."
